Cookie. Cookies are small text files that are loaded on device or read by browser when the
user accesses some websites. Cookies are used to authenticate users, identify popularity,
evaluate performance, rate attendance, and website trends. Cookies also make your
interaction with the website safe and fast as they remember your personal preferences (eg
login, language, IP address, web browser information, equipment model, operating system,
mobile platform , webpages or sites that are visited directly before or after using our
website, etc.). It’s all done with securing of information anonymity. Cookies are used to
provide you with the necessary information from a website. If you wish, you can change those
configurations in your browser to accept all cookies, to be notified when a cookie is sent,
or to discard all cookies.
